How design works at Klarity

Design at Klarity is small but mighty, and hands-on. We work in tight loops with engineering and product — no throwing mocks over a wall. Designers own problems end to end and bring their own work to life: you'll prototype with AI tools or in code and help ship the real thing, not just a spec. We care deeply about craft — the states, the edge cases, and the small details that make a product feel finished — and we'd rather get something in front of users and iterate than polish in private. And because AI is the core of what we build, designing for it is the job here, not a side specialty.

What you’ll do

  • Own core user-facing features — Define the visual language, interaction patterns, and flows for core features, and take them all the way to a real, shipped experience end-to-end — concept to launch.

  • Design for coherence — Make sure your features fit the surrounding flows, patterns, states, and edge cases in your product area, so the experience holds together instead of turning into disconnected screens.

  • Design and prototype with AI tools — Use AI tools (Claude Code, Cursor, Codex, Claude Design, Replit, etc.) to turn ideas into interactive, near-production prototypes, and increasingly bring front-end changes into the product with engineering's support.

  • Design trustworthy AI experiences — Design AI-native, increasingly agentic workflows that feel legible and trustworthy — surfacing the AI's confidence and uncertainty, designing for graceful error and recovery, and keeping a human in the loop for consequential actions.

  • Strengthen the design system in the AI era — Contribute reusable patterns, components, and tokens across design and code, built so both people and AI can produce consistent, accessible, on-brand UI.

  • Ground work in evidence — Talk to users and draw on both qualitative feedback (interviews, usability testing) and quantitative signals (product analytics, metrics) to find the real problem, set direction, and define and measure success.

Here's the core problem: human reasoning doesn't emit data. Someone makes a judgment call — flags a contract, routes an exception, escalates a risk — and moves on. The system records the outcome but never the thinking. That institutional instinct, the stuff that actually makes enterprises run, has never been capturable. Until now. Klarity builds what we call the Context Graph — a living map of how your enterprise actually thinks. AI observes work across every application, captures the decision logic and tribal knowledge behind it, and connects people, processes, and systems into a continuously updating intelligence layer. Then it closes the loop — surfacing opportunities and putting recommendations directly in your people's hands. Your organization starts getting better every day, not every fiscal year.
